Pinchbench is a production-ready Claude Code skill (quality score 70/100) in the science-misc sub-category. It ships as a SKILL.md file that Claude Code auto-discovers under ~/.claude/skills/pinchbench/ and loads when your prompt matches the skill's trigger.
When to invoke it: Use when testing model capabilities, comparing models, submitting benchmark results to the leaderboard, or checking how well your OpenClaw setup handles calendar, email, research, coding, and multi-step workflows.

mkdir -p ~/.claude/skills/pinchbench curl -L https://claudskills.com/skills/pinchbench/SKILL.md \ -o ~/.claude/skills/pinchbench/SKILL.md
Or just download SKILL.md directly and drop it into ~/.claude/skills/pinchbench/. Claude Code auto-discovers it on next session.
Skills live at ~/.claude/skills/pinchbench/SKILL.md on macOS/Linux, or %USERPROFILE%\.claude\skills\pinchbench\SKILL.md on Windows. See the full install guide for step-by-step instructions.
